Make a $30 Steadicam

I have always wanted to make a video on how to make a cheap steadicam. I finally got around to it this week. It's really easy to make this thing and it improves the shot by about 50% over just shooting handheld.

Word of advice about making this steadicam. It is very important to know the weight of your camera so you can counterweight it accordingly. Using 3 3/4 pounds like I did might work, but if your camera only weighs one pound, then it would be out of balance for example. The other thing is it's very important to use 1/4" 20 hardware. I can see it already, if one was to use 1/4" fine thread hardware, the camera won't be able to screw on.
